2026 Best Value Mechanical Engineering Schools in West Virginia

If you want to know which schools deliver the best value for the mechanical engineering degrees they offer, see the list below.

Best Value Mechanical Engineering Schools

1
Marshall University crest
Marshall University
Huntington, WV

Our analysis ranked Marshall University the best value for a degree in mechanical engineering in West Virginia. Located in the city of Huntington, Marshall University is a large public university. In-state tuition and fees average $9,162, compared with $20,342 for out-of-state students. Mechanical Engineering graduates carry a median of $27,000 in student loans. Early-career mechanical engineering graduates make about $61,020. Set against $27,000 in median debt, that is a healthy payoff. Marshall University admits about 96% of applicants.

2

West Virginia University Institute Of Technology came in at #2 on our 2026 list of the best value mechanical engineering schools. West Virginia University Institute Of Technology is a small public school located in the city of Beckley. Students from in state pay about $8,424 in tuition and fees, compared with $21,072 for out-of-state students. Students borrow a median of $26,242 to complete the mechanical engineering program here. Early-career mechanical engineering graduates make about $71,504. Set against $26,242 in median debt, that is a healthy payoff. West Virginia University Institute Of Technology admits about 37% of applicants.

3

Students looking for strong value in mechanical engineering will find it at West Virginia University, which ranked #3. West Virginia University is a very large public school located in the city of Morgantown. Students from in state pay about $10,104 in tuition and fees, compared with $28,608 for out-of-state students. Students borrow a median of $26,242 to complete the mechanical engineering program here. Early-career mechanical engineering graduates make about $71,504. Set against $26,242 in median debt, that is a healthy payoff. The acceptance rate is 89%.

Notes and References

This list is compiled by College Factual (MF_RANKING_2025), 2026 edition. The methodology weighs the cost of a degree against the earnings graduates go on to achieve, drawn primarily from the U.S. Department of Education (IPEDS and College Scorecard).

Ranking method: College Major Best Value · 3 schools evaluated.

*Averages shown above reflect the top 3 ranked schools only.
